Why Pool Pump Maintenance Can’t Be Skipped
Imagine trying to run your car without ever changing the oil. That's the pool equivalent of neglecting your pool pump. This little workhorse is what keeps your water circulating and clean. Without it, you’re basically swimming in a petri dish. Here’s my take on why keeping it in tip-top shape is crucial:
Firstly, efficiency. A well-maintained pump uses less energy and keeps your bills down (and who doesn't love saving money?). Secondly, longevity. Regular maintenance means you're not shelling out big bucks every few years for a new pump. It’s a win-win.
Essential Pool Pump Maintenance Tips
- Regularly check and clean out the pump basket.
- Ensure the pump's motor is not overheating.
- Inspect for leaks and wear and tear on a monthly basis.
- Get a professional tune-up at least once a year.
Following these steps will keep your pool pump acting like the reliable heart of your pool’s circulation system.
The Real Deal on Pool Shock Treatment vs. Regular Maintenance
Now, let’s talk pool shock treatment. Essential? Absolutely. A replacement for regular maintenance? Not on your life.
Pool shock treatment is like the emergency service for your pool—necessary after heavy use or a major storm. It zaps organic pollutants, bacteria, and algae, but it's not a maintenance plan. It’s an SOS.

Efficient Pool Maintenance: Keeping Your Cool All Summer
Efficient maintenance is all about setting up a schedule and sticking to it. It’s about being proactive rather than reactive—which, as any pool owner knows, is the key to uninterrupted swimming pleasure. Here’s how you can keep on top of things:
Regular Pool Maintenance Schedule
- Weekly water testing and chemical balancing
- Monthly checks on filtration and pump systems
- Seasonal deep cleans and inspections
- Immediate attention to repairs to prevent bigger issues
This kind of routine will not only extend the life of your pool but also enhance your overall pool experience.
